The 2019 Great Wall Steed range of configurations is currently priced from $7,925.
Our most recent review of the 2019 Great Wall Steed resulted in a score of 6.1 out of 10 for that particular example.
Carsguide Managing Editor - Head of Video Matt Campbell had this to say at the time: If you simply want a new ute at a low price, the Great Wall Steed could offer a bit of appeal - it’s not terrible, but it’s also far from great…
You can read the full review here.
This is what Matt Campbell liked most about this particular version of the Great Wall Steed: Great value, Good gear for the price, Dealt well with a load
The 2019 Great Wall Steed carries a braked towing capacity of up to 2500 Kg, but check to ensure this applies to the configuration you're considering.

Believe it or not, Steven, this is not a fault with the vehicle at all and something it’s actually designed to do. The theory is that by automatically swinging the exterior mirrors close into the car when parked, there’s less chance of a passing car or truck smashing the mirror.
This technology has its origins in Europe where roads are narrow and parking is a bit more relaxed than it is in Australia. Even so, it’s no bad thing to have happen when you leave the car unattended.
So, while there will be a fuse that controls this circuit, our advice is to leave it alone and let the mirrors do their thing. Replacing an exterior mirror on a late-model car is never cheap. As long as the mirrors fold out to their normal position each time you start the car, there’s absolutely nothing wrong with your Great Wall.

The Great Wall Wingle, sold in Australia as the Great Wall Steed, is only available with a manual transmission. Buyers can choose between a five-speed or six-speed manual.
